IR2172S Description
IR2172S Description
The IR2172S from Infineon Technologies is a high-performance current sense IC designed for precision current monitoring in power electronics applications. Packaged in an 8-SOIC form factor, this surface-mount device operates within an input voltage range of 9.5V to 20V, delivering a consistent 20mA output current. Although marked as obsolete, its robust design and reliability make it a viable choice for legacy systems or specific industrial applications. The device complies with ECCN EAR99 and REACH Unaffected standards, ensuring global usability without environmental restrictions.
IR2172S Features
- Precision Current Sensing: Accurate current measurement for motor control, inverters, and power supplies.
- Wide Input Voltage Range (9.5V–20V): Supports diverse power systems, enhancing flexibility in design.
- Surface-Mount (SOIC-8): Compact and suitable for high-density PCB layouts.
- Low Moisture Sensitivity (MSL 1): Reliable performance in varied environmental conditions.
- Tube Packaging: Ensures safe handling and storage during manufacturing.
Compared to similar models, the IR2172S stands out for its balanced voltage range and output stability, making it ideal for applications requiring consistent current feedback without additional signal conditioning.
IR2172S Applications
- Motor Drives: Real-time current monitoring for brushed/brushless DC motors.
- Power Inverters: Overcurrent protection and efficiency optimization in solar/wind energy systems.
- Industrial SMPS: Feedback control in switch-mode power supplies for precise load management.
- Legacy Systems: Maintenance or upgrades of older equipment where modern alternatives may not be compatible.
